MySQL是一种关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)来管理数据。查询所有数据通常指的是从数据库表中检索所有的记录。
SELECT * FROM table_name;
来获取表中的所有记录。WHERE
子句来过滤结果。ORDER BY
子句来对结果进行排序。GROUP BY
子句来对结果进行分组。原因:可能是因为表中的数据量非常大,或者没有正确的索引支持查询。
解决方法:
LIMIT
子句来限制返回的记录数量。SELECT * FROM table_name LIMIT 100;
原因:查询返回的数据量超过了服务器可用的内存。
解决方法:
mysql --quick
选项。原因:可能是由于并发访问导致的数据竞争条件。
解决方法:
START TRANSACTION;
SELECT * FROM table_name WHERE condition FOR UPDATE;
-- 执行更新操作
COMMIT;
以下是一个简单的MySQL查询所有数据的示例:
SELECT * FROM employees;
这个查询将返回employees
表中的所有记录。
请注意,对于生产环境中的大型数据库,建议在进行全表扫描之前仔细考虑性能影响,并采取适当的优化措施。
云+社区沙龙online
云+社区沙龙online [国产数据库]
腾讯云数据库TDSQL训练营
腾讯云数据库TDSQL训练营
云原生正发声
云+社区沙龙online[数据工匠]
Techo Youth2022学年高校公开课
TDSQL-A技术揭秘
第135届广交会企业系列专题培训
领取专属 10元无门槛券
手把手带您无忧上云